The California Transparency in Supply Chains Act Introduction In enacting the Transparency in Supply Chains Act, the California Legislature found that slavery and human trafficking are crimes under state, federal, and international law; that slavery and human trafficking exist in the State of California and in every country, including the United States; and that these crimes are often hidden from view and are difficult to uncover and track. SA8000 is the leading social certification globally. It provides a holistic framework for fair treatment of workers. Organziations of all types, in any industry, and in any country can adopt the SA8000 Standard to manage their social performance programs and demonstrate their commitment to workers' human rights and well-being.| SAI
